What We Do

Company

Resources

Events

Blog

Free Consultation

ahoy@headway.io

(920) 309 - 5605

Elixir for JS Developers

May 19, 2021

May 19, 2021

10:00 am

Presented By

Get updates on future events!

Spread the Word!

Bring co-workers, friends, and anyone else you think would benefit from the community.

Elixir for JS Developers

elixir logo on software code graphiclive stream

Are you a JavaScript developer curious to learn Elixir, but not sure where to start?

In this video, Tim Gremore, Development Lead at Headway, helps you get up to speed so you can start bringing your ideas to life with Elixir language.

Follow along with Tim with this web page here.

Understanding the foundations of a new programming language like Elixir will prepare you for more advanced concepts in the future of your career. Learn about the elements of Elixir vs JavaScript and how you can apply them to new projects.

What you'll learn

  • How to learn Elixir with a JavaScript background
  • Elixir data types and language constructs
  • Deepen your understanding of Elixir and prepare for future learning by relating concepts to JavaScript

Resources

Elixir Lang Documentation

Elixir School

Elixir vs Javascript - Code Comparisons

Segments

00:00 - Welcome
02:02 - Introduction to Elixir for JS Developers
04:09 - Topic Overview - Document Link
04:36 - [ Basics Section Start ] - Code Conventions
06:06 - Variable Declaration (or binding)
11:08 - Comparison Operators
14:10 - Imports
17:24 - Functions
21:26 - Method Chaining
25:14 - Destructuring
27:36 - Pattern Matching
30:12 - [ Control Flow Section Start ] - Case Statements
34:16 - If Else Statements
36:40 - [ Common List Operations Start] - Map
38:26 - Filter
40:00 - Reduce
42:38 - Live Q&A Begins
43:00 - Resources to Learn Elixir
46:15 - Use conditional statement vs pattern matching in Elixir
48:40 - Recursion Discussion
50:59 - Tuple and Elixir
54:25 - Phoenix Framework vs Express or Flask
55:56 - Upcoming Events and Job Opportunities

Reserve Your Spot

Are you a JavaScript developer curious to learn Elixir, but not sure where to start?

In this video, Tim Gremore, Development Lead at Headway, helps you get up to speed so you can start bringing your ideas to life with Elixir language.

Follow along with Tim with this web page here.

Understanding the foundations of a new programming language like Elixir will prepare you for more advanced concepts in the future of your career. Learn about the elements of Elixir vs JavaScript and how you can apply them to new projects.

What you'll learn

  • How to learn Elixir with a JavaScript background
  • Elixir data types and language constructs
  • Deepen your understanding of Elixir and prepare for future learning by relating concepts to JavaScript

Resources

Elixir Lang Documentation

Elixir School

Elixir vs Javascript - Code Comparisons

Segments

00:00 - Welcome
02:02 - Introduction to Elixir for JS Developers
04:09 - Topic Overview - Document Link
04:36 - [ Basics Section Start ] - Code Conventions
06:06 - Variable Declaration (or binding)
11:08 - Comparison Operators
14:10 - Imports
17:24 - Functions
21:26 - Method Chaining
25:14 - Destructuring
27:36 - Pattern Matching
30:12 - [ Control Flow Section Start ] - Case Statements
34:16 - If Else Statements
36:40 - [ Common List Operations Start] - Map
38:26 - Filter
40:00 - Reduce
42:38 - Live Q&A Begins
43:00 - Resources to Learn Elixir
46:15 - Use conditional statement vs pattern matching in Elixir
48:40 - Recursion Discussion
50:59 - Tuple and Elixir
54:25 - Phoenix Framework vs Express or Flask
55:56 - Upcoming Events and Job Opportunities

May 19, 2021

10:00 am

live stream

Spread the Word!

Bring co-workers, friends, and anyone else you think would benefit from the community.

Subscribe for future events

Stay up to date on upcoming events like this one and get valuable resources delivered to your inbox.

Thanks for signing up!
Oops! Something went wrong while submitting the form.

More events and videos

The Manifest

Receive the latest articles, resources, events, and more!